What Are The Main Reasons a Shingle Roof Leaks?

Roof repairs for leaks are the biggest reason people in Mertzon, TX call us. Sometimes it's just the flashing or some ridge cap that's come loose, and some caulking or a few shingles will set everything right. Sometimes there's missing shingle tabs that have torn off from the wind, which can expose nails or open a crack which leads to a leaky roof. Hail is also a common cause of leaky roofs in Texas. A leak that has been there for a while may have caused further hidden damage, which you will need to take into consideration as well. Missing Shingles and Wind Damage

When there's more than a handful of shingles missing, it's more complicated to repair. if your roof is under a decade old, you might be able to order enough shingles to make the repair. You would have to remove the shingles about the damaged ones, replace them with the new shingles and seal everything back up properly. There's a possibility that you could damage even more shingles while attempting to replace them however, they could be worn, torn or simply frail from age. When should the shingles on my roof be replaced?
You should consider replacing your roof or checking it for damages if you haven't for a few decades. To be more specific, you should inspect your roof for possible damage after a certain amount of years, depending on what type of shingle roof you have. For composition shingles, 12-20 years, wood shingles, 20-25 years, and asphalt shingles, 15-30 years. To be sure that you need a repair or replacement of your roof, make sure to look for some of the tell-tell signs of damage, including signs of water damage, cracked or damaged shingles, sagging, etc.
